DETROIT (WKZO) -- A new poll shows President Obama might have a tough time winning Michigan next year.
The "Detroit Free Press" poll from Lansing-based EPIC-MRA has former Massachusetts Governor Mitt Romney leading Obama 46 to 41-percent with the rest undecided. In other hypothetical one-on-one match-ups, Obama leads Newt Gingrich 45 to 40 percent and holds a 50-to-36-percent lead over Herman Cain.
71-percent said the nation is on the wrong track, while 54-percent said the state is not headed in the right direction.
